We’re working with one of the most exciting, fast-paced global tech brands out there, think scale, innovation, and impact. This is a brilliant opportunity for someone who thrives in program delivery, operations, and enablement, ideally with experience supporting high-performing sales teams.

This role sits within a global team responsible for rolling out programs that help sales teams elevate their performance through peer enablement and structured learning experiences.

Contract: 8 months, PAYE (inside IR35) 50ph + holiday pay

Hybrid: 3 days in Bishopsgate office, 2 days WFH

Start: ASAP
